Mongolia is a country located in East Asia, famous for its diverse landscapes and harsh climate. Most of Mongolia is desert and steppes, and in its southern part there is the famous Gobi Desert. There are mountainous regions in the north of the country, including mountain ranges such as the Altai Mountains. Mongolia is one of the least populated countries in the world, which makes it an ideal place for people looking for peace and closeness to nature.

Climate and weather in Mongolia

Mongolia's climate is continental, which means temperatures vary greatly between summer and winter. In summer the temperature can reach up to 40°C, while in winter it drops below -30°C, especially in mountainous regions.

Culture of Mongolia – What is worth knowing?

Mongolian culture is rich and deeply rooted in nomadic tradition. One of the most important elements of Mongolian culture is respect for horses, which have played a key role in the lives of Mongolian nomads for centuries. Many Mongolians still live in traditional yurts (yurts) and lead a nomadic lifestyle, moving with herds of animals in search of pastures.

Religion in Mongolia

Tibetan Buddhism is one of the main religions in Mongolia and plays an important role in the country's social and cultural life. Numerous Buddhist monasteries, such as the famous Erdene Zuu Monastery, are important places of pilgrimage and cultural tourism.

Tourist Attractions in Mongolia

Gobi Desert – Discover one of the largest deserts in the world, stretching across Mongolia and China. The Gobi Desert captivates with its vast sands, rocky formations and oases of life, such as the famous White Cliffs.

Terelj National Park – Experience unforgettable moments surrounded by picturesque landscapes, rocky formations and picturesque valleys. Terelj National Park is a paradise for lovers of trekking, climbing and horse riding.

The capital is Ulaanbaatar – Discover the pulsating life of the city where tradition and modernity meet. See the contrast between classic yurts and modern skyscrapers, visit museums, markets and traditional restaurants to discover the richness of Mongolian culture.

Lake Chövsgöl - Sail through the crystal clear waters of this fairy-tale lake, surrounded by mountains and forests. Lake Chövsgöl offers excellent conditions for fishing, kayaking or relaxing on the beach.

Erdene Zuu Monastery – Immerse yourself in history and spirituality by visiting this true gem of Mongolian culture. Erdene Zuu Monastery is one of the oldest Buddhist monasteries in Mongolia, delighting with its architecture and atmosphere of peace.
